Pros of Hunting

1. Wildlife Management

One of the primary arguments in favor of hunting is its role in wildlife administration. Many ecosystems are delicately balanced, and sure animal populations can develop unchecked without natural predators. This overpopulation can result in habitat destruction, increased disease spread, and competitors for sources. Regulated hunting helps management these populations, making certain that ecosystems stay wholesome and sustainable.

2. Conservation Funding

Hunting generates vital revenue for conservation efforts. In lots of countries, hunters pay for licenses, permits, and taxes on searching tools, which contribute to wildlife conservation programs. These funds are sometimes used for habitat restoration, species safety, and analysis initiatives. Organizations like the National Wildlife Federation in the U.S. depend on hunting-related revenue to help their conservation efforts.

3. Food Source

Hunting provides a source of natural and sustainable meat. Many hunters advocate for the consumption of wild game as a healthier alternative to commercially produced meat, which often comes from manufacturing unit farms. Wild sport is typically leaner and free from the antibiotics and hormones found in some agricultural practices. Additionally, hunting can assist scale back reliance on industrial agriculture, promoting a more sustainable food system.

4. Cultural and Traditional Significance

For a lot of communities, looking will not be just a recreational activity but a cultural tradition that has been passed down by way of generations. Indigenous peoples and rural communities typically rely on hunting for sustenance and maintain a deep connection to the land. This cultural significance fosters a way of identification and belonging, reinforcing the significance of preserving these practices.

5. Personal Development and Skills

Hunting can promote private growth and the event of various expertise. It requires knowledge of wildlife conduct, monitoring, and marksmanship, in addition to persistence and perseverance. Many hunters find that the expertise fosters a greater appreciation for nature and encourages outdoor activities, selling bodily fitness and mental effectively-being.

Cons of Hunting

1. Ethical Considerations

One of many most vital arguments against looking is the moral dilemma it presents. Critics argue that hunting for sport or recreation is morally questionable, because it entails killing animals for pleasure somewhat than necessity. The emotional distress brought about to animals and the potential for suffering throughout the hunt raises considerations about the humane treatment of wildlife.

2. Environmental Impact

While searching may help manage wildlife populations, it may well also have negative environmental impacts if not regulated properly. Overhunting can lead to population declines or even extinction, particularly for vulnerable species. Additionally, searching can disrupt ecosystems, particularly if it targets apex predators, which play crucial roles in sustaining ecological stability.

3. Safety Concerns

Hunting poses security dangers, both to hunters and non-hunters. Accidental shootings can occur, leading to accidents or fatalities. 4. Societal Division

Hunting generally is a polarizing problem that divides communities. Proponents of searching often clash with animal rights activists and environmentalists who oppose the apply. This division can result in conflicts over land use, wildlife management insurance policies, and conservation priorities. Finding widespread floor will be challenging, and the discourse surrounding searching can change into contentious.

5. Impact on Non-target Species

Hunting doesn’t only affect the focused species; it may well even have unintended consequences on non-goal species. Furthermore, the use of lead ammunition poses a risk to scavengers and different wildlife which will ingest spent bullets.
